How can i find a primary care doctor for an elder if no geriatrician?

4 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Look it up: Check if the primary care physician receives additional training in geriatric fellowship or board certified geriatrics. If you have a hard time finding the geriatrician in your area, please check at http://www.Healthinaging.Org/find-a-geriatrics-healthcare-professional/.
